Philip Blancato is the President and CEO of Ladenburg Thalmann Asset Management and Chairman of the Ladenburg Investment Policy Committee. He also serves as a Member of the Boards of Directors for affiliated companies: Ladenburg Thalmann & Co. Inc., Investacorp, Inc., Triad Advisors LLC, Premier Trust, Securities America, Inc., KMS Financial, Inc. & Securities Service Network, Inc.

 Philip is a 28-year veteran of the financial services industry with a specialized knowledge of portfolio and risk management, asset allocation, and macro-economic theory as well as constructing and implementing seamlessly integrated platforms of fee-based solutions. Prior to joining Ladenburg Thalmann, Philip worked for PowellJohnson as the Managing Director of Advisory Services where he directed the creation and implementation of a suite of fee-based platforms.  Philip also worked for Prudential Securities beginning in 1990 where he held various positions within the Investment Management Services division.  In 1996 he assumed the role of First Vice President and Director of Portfolio Management Programs.  His primary function was to develop and improve upon the positioning and functionality of discretionary fee-based programs.  During Philip’s tenure of the Portfolio Management division, it became one of the most successful divisions within Prudential Securities with assets in excess of $16 billion. 

 In 1990, Philip received a Bachelor of Science in Finance from Kean University, and in 1998 a Marketing Continuing Education degree from New York University.  In 2003, he became an Accredited Investment Fiduciary, and in 2005 he completed the Securities Industry Association accredited program at Wharton Business School.

Philip has been quoted several times in the Wall Street Journal, frequently appears on CNBC, and speaks at industry conferences on topics such as investment management, portfolio risks and diversification, and alternative investments.
